Through clear, accessible text and high-quality photography, the book replaces myths with fascinating facts about how bats live and contribute to our ecosystem. Appropriate for children aged 6 to 10, Amazing Bats covers a variety of species from the tiny bumblebee bat to the more infamous common vampire bat.
